NEWS: State regulators play umpire in clash between Xcel Energy, counties on transmission project

Colorado regulators are being asked to step in as referee after two counties blocked a major Xcel Energy transmission project meant to move more power across the state. (Denver Post)

  • Xcel wants the Colorado PUC to overturn Elbert and El Paso counties’ permit denials for a $1.7B, 550-mile transmission buildout it says is critical for reliability and renewable goals.

  • Counties and landowners argue the route choices, fire risks, and eminent domain tactics weren’t meaningfully negotiated, putting the PUC in the middle of a larger fight over statewide grid needs vs. local land-use control.
